Transaction 65a1d126a19ed270bf5919cd683fe5df7343f8fd1f2a59b462306244e8a64ca7
1 Input
1 Output
-
65a1d126a19ed270bf5919cd683fe5df7343f8fd1f2a59b462306244e8a64ca7:0
- value
- 827006
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f52b8ff0b41cd25af66e3afe04b55da6d22b677 OP_EQUAL
- address
- 3LbEtvTjZFoaKD8hH6kmfcHedd6GVQhkXJ